Garrahan Hospital Protest Highlights Argentina's Healthcare Crisis Buenos Aires, Argentina – On Monday, June 3rd, 2025, a significant protest unfolded outside Garrahan Hospital in Buenos Aires. Hundreds of doctors, medical staff, and administrative personnel gathered to demonstrate their deep dissatisfaction with the current government’s policies and their inadequate salaries. The protest, captured in a video by Astro AWANI, showcased the widespread discontent within Argentina’s healthcare system. The hospital, renowned for its high-quality cancer treatment, is facing a critical staffing shortage. "We can no longer afford to live on these wages," said one protesting doctor, reflecting the sentiment shared by many. The low pay has forced almost 200 employees to resign, creating a significant strain on the already overburdened hospital. Adding to the crisis, a federal prosecutor has launched an investigation into the Health Minister, accused of mismanagement within Garrahan Hospital. This investigation further intensifies the pressure on the government to address the healthcare workers' concerns.
